Building raising services involve the process of elevating an existing structure to a higher level. This technique is often used when a property is at risk of flooding, experiencing persistent water damage, or needs to be brought up to current safety standards. The work typically includes carefully lifting the entire building, reinforcing its foundation, and then placing it on a new, stable base. This method helps protect homes and commercial buildings from future water-related issues while maintaining their original footprint.

Many problems can be addressed through building raising, especially in areas prone to flooding or heavy rain. Rising water levels can threaten the integrity of a property’s foundation, leading to costly repairs or unsafe living conditions. Raising a building can also be a solution for properties that have settled unevenly over time, causing structural issues or difficulty with access. Additionally, some homeowners choose to elevate their homes to comply with local regulations or to create additional usable space underneath the structure.

This service is commonly used on a variety of property types, including single-family homes, historic buildings, and small commercial structures. Residential properties that sit in flood-prone zones often benefit from building raising as a way to prevent water damage and preserve the property's value. Older homes with foundations that have shifted or settled may also require this work to restore stability and safety. What is building raising? Building raising involves elevating a structure to prevent flood damage, improve foundation stability, or accommodate future construction projects by using specialized equipment and techniques.

How do local contractors handle building raising projects? Local service providers assess the structure, develop a lifting plan, and use cranes or jacks to carefully lift and support the building during the process.

What types of buildings can be raised? Many types of structures, including homes, commercial buildings, and historical properties, can be raised depending on their design and foundation type.

What are common reasons to consider building raising? Building raising is often chosen to mitigate flood risks, repair foundation issues, or create additional space beneath the structure.
